English Edwardian 'Adam' Style Polished Steel and Iron Fire Grate, circa 1905
-
Description
An elegant English Edwardian circa 1905 polished steel and iron fire grate in Robert Adam Georgian style of rectangular form with cast iron fireback having original earthenware insulator, basket with slotted iron bottom and fronted with steel horizontal double guard bars joined by plain uprights with urn finials surmounting 'flat-scrolled' 'fender' with elaborate 'cutwork' flanking center 'tablet' engraved with beribboned bellflower chain festoon and bottom high-relief bead-chain ending in tapered fluted square uprights with urn finials. Fireback alone measures 20.75" wide.
